Здарова любителям .NET и C# в частности) недавно попал в руки линк на нормальный видео мануал по сабжу) кому влом регить кучу демо акков, привязывая их к "случайным" кредиткам что бы посмотреть 200 минут демо, я сливаю основное что понравилось в одном архиве. формат видео *.WMV качество - отличное. язык - English ONLY все разбросано по папкам и темам, а именно: C# 5 New Features Asynchronous Programming in C# 5 Introduction Synchronous vs Asynchronous Demo: Async before C#5 Demo: Async in C# 5 C# 5: async and await Demo: await and the APM Inside Await Demo: Inside Await Returning Tasks Demo: Composing Tasks Exceptions Concurrent Work Asynchronous vs Multithreading C# 4.0 New Features C# 4.0 - Parameters Overview Optional Parameters Demo: Optional Parameters Named Parameters Demo: Named Parameters Overload Resolution Demo: Overload Resolution Unexpected Behavior Demo: Unexpected Behavior Summary C# 4.0 - Co- and Contravariance Overview Theory and State before C# 4.0 Variance: New in C# 4.0 Demo: Variance in C# 4.0 Summary C# 4.0 - "dynamic" Overview The 'dynamic' keyword Demo: Basics of the 'dynamic' keyword How It Works Reflection Misconceptions Demo: 'dynamic' and Automation Demo: 'dynamic' and IronPython Summary C# 4.0 - New Compiler Options Overview Embedding COM Interop Type Info Demo: Embedding COM Interop Type Info Compile-time app.config Files Summary CLR Threading Multithreading Overview Process versus Thread Multithreading Use-Cases DEMO: Unresponsive UI Multithreading Caveats Starting Threads DEMO: Starting Threads DEMO: Multicore Machine Thread Entry Point Methods Thread Lifetime Thread Shutdown Choreography Thread Pool Overview Thread Pool Interfaces ThreadPool.QueueUserWorkItem DEMO: QueueUserWorkItem DEMO: !threadpool DEMO: Thread Pool Internals Delegates Async I/O Summary Thread Synchronization Overview Critical Sections DEMO: Buggy Multithreaded Add Race Conditions Solution 1: Atomic Updates DEMO: Interlocked.Increment Solution 2: Data Partitioning DEMO: Data Partitioning Solution 3: Wait-Based Synchronization Wait-Based Synchronization Protocol Wait-Based Synchronization Illustrated Wait-Based Synchronization in the CLR Monitors Illustrated Monitors in the CLR Monitor Usage Exception-Aware Monitor Usage Monitor Usage in C# Hold and Wait Using Monitor.Wait/PulseAll Deadlock Deadlock Illustrated DEMO: Buggy Bank Account Simulation DEMO: Deadlock-Prone Thread Synchronization DEMO: Hierarchical Lock Acquisition Mutexes Deadlock-Free Multiple Lock Acquisition DEMO: Using Mutex and WaitHandle.WaitAll Summary Вроде все актуально) ссыль на один файл СКАЧАТЬ пасс antichat размер 370 мег. формат архива 7z для особо любопытных лью линк Предлагаю в сабже делится линками, файлами, видео по современным технологиям программирования) только течдэйс не нада лить весь) к тому же там видосов много отстойных) а если есть что нить что вам реально понравилось, давайте делится)
Жесть. Что именно будет в С# 5 - знает только Хейлсберг (Я лично надеюсь на Compiler-as-a-service, но едва ли они успеют его допилить ). Далеко не факт, что async/await туда войдет, вполне могут отменить в случае чего. Хотя бесспорно фича интересная. Поправь в шапке, что это не по C#5, а по Async CTP.